About Lashbrook Designs
Founded in 2000 by Eric Laker, Lashbrook Designs creates one-of-a-kind jewelry from exotic materials. An innovative designer of men’s wedding bands, this company was an early adopter of alternative wedding band materials, including hardwood, meteorite, and zirconium. All rings from Lashbrook Designs are made in the United States and come with a lifetime warranty.
Customizing Your Wedding Rings
Lashbrook Designs wedding bands are truly customizable. In addition to traditional ring materials, customers can choose alternative styles and accents to create a meaningful piece unlike any other. To help you find the perfect pair of wedding rings, consider the key characteristics and features of each style. For instance, many rings by Lashbrook Designs are available in multiple metals, such as:
- Gold: A classic choice for most wedding bands, customers can choose from options like 14-karat white gold, rose gold, or yellow gold.
- Platinum: An excellent choice for people with metal sensitivities, platinum is resistant to heat and cold and won't change color or fade.
- Cobalt chrome: A bright and lustrous metal that won't tarnish or lose color, cobalt chrome mimics the weight of gold and the look of platinum.
- Damascus steel: Crafted from two different kinds of stainless steel, Damascus steel rings are made by mimicking a third-century sword-making technique.
- Hardwood: As a unique alternative to metal, hardwood rings are truly special because no two are alike – and over a dozen kinds of ethically sourced hardwoods are available for jewelry.
- Meteorite: Featuring distinct crystalline patterns, meteorite metal is billions of years old and resists scratches, cracks, and other damage.
- Titanium: An exceptionally durable option, titanium is extremely strong yet lightweight, making for a comfortable ring that will remind you of the strength of your love.
- Zirconium: This hypoallergenic and crack-resistant metal is black, giving it a sleek and refined look that pairs well with anything.
Beyond material, wedding band width is also important. Not to be confused with your ring size – which matches the diameter of a ring to your finger – its width measures the thickness of the band. Lashbrook Designs wedding bands at Peter & Co. Jewelers vary in width from 2 to 10 mm, allowing you to decide how prominently your ring is displayed. Band width also plays a role in comfort. Since many people wear their wedding bands 24/7, selecting the ideal width is key.
